Culture / Re: Female Inheritance: Supreme Court, Igbo Culture In Head-on Collision by like1: 11:28am On Sep 08, 2020 |
I think I have to explain this in detail for the non-Igbo. So this is a bit complicated and I am sure it's same in some Yoruba cultures. The Igbo has ancestral homes, like the ancestral land each male child inherits. This is the reason you see mansions in village bushes in Igboland inhabited by no one except during festive seasons. Most of these mansions are on ancestral lands that were inherited. So in Igbo tradition, a married female child is not supposed to inherit any of the ancestral property. If there is a lady that is not married, she has the full right of accommodation to the property till she dies. Unmarried female children in most cases do not have children. If the female child has a child(ren) out of marriage, automatically that child(ren) belongs to her father and thus the child if male should inherit and participate in the sharing of the ancestral land, if the child is a female then the cycle continues. This is the reason why if a man dies without a male child and one of her daughter gives birth to a male child out of wedlock, then the male child has to inherit the ancestral home. In Igbo land, if a girl's bride price is not paid and she gives birth, the child automatically belongs to the father of the girl. Even wives do not inherit ancestral lands, such that if the husband dies, the wife has full right of accommodation to the ancestral land/house till she dies if she doesn't remarry, only his male children or male children of her unmarried daughters can inherit them. This is because a wife whose husband is dead, has the right to remarry and go live with her new husband, while the children of the dead first husband has the inheritance of the ancestral land. This is only for ancestral land. Furthermore, any property ACQUIRED or INHERITED(non-ancestral) by a man which is outside the ANCESTRAL LAND he inherited, can be inherited by both the male and female (married or unmarried) children. The man has the right to will those ACQUIRED or INHERITED(non-ancestral) properties to whoever he wishes. However, what happens and which is the problem in this topic is the regular sibling problems of sharing properties when the father dies without a will. So I guess the dead man has only two children, a son and a daughter, so the son wants to take all the properties the man ACQUIRED citing that in Igbo tradition women don't inherit properties. All the properties the man acquired in the city(outside the ancestral land) MUST be administered according to the will, if there is no will, then they MUST be shared EQUALLY or IN AGREEMENT with all the parties (mother, children) involved. Finally, in Igbo tradition the male child has full inheritance only on the ancestral land (vilaage land and house, that one in the bush) and also he doesn't have the right to deny her sister accommodation in the said village house. If the sister is unmarried and has a male son, the son is a child of the dead father and MUST partake in the inheritance of the ancestral land. 4 Likes 1 Share |

Wetlink: Perhaps, you are not Igbo, to understand what the traditions are in Igbo villages. Anyway, things have changed and are changing so fast. Values are changing quickly. In Igbo traditions, everyone has equal rights (you can say entitled) in your ancestral land (Obi) since they are inherited, even though the custodian is the first son, such that if your father doesn't have a house in the village, anyone that first builds on the ancestral land builds for the family. It is also the reason why a brother who doesn't have a house of his own will contribute heavily to the completion of the first house in the family. My dad did too, he later regretted but not now any more, perhaps the blessings followed him and us. Anyway that is the good old custom. Selfishness, greed and arrogance have taken over. Siblings now fight each other and even get a bit more selfish not to care for their old parents. The next will be for people not to see any need of sacrificing in order to have kids as it is in Europe these days. This tradition is also the only reason why many Igbo people succeeded from nothing with the 'apprenticeship culture' but now this culture is almost down. You can't fight your siblings, lord over them and expect your kids not to do the same to each other when they are of age. Anyway, we all reap what we sow, it's not rocket science. 1 Like 1 Share |
